Torsten Hallman To Be Honored As An AMA Motorcycle Hall Of Fame Legend
Torsten Hallman was instrumental in the introduction of motocross to America, and on Friday, Oct. 18, he will be honored as an AMA Motorcycle Hall of Fame Legend. Daytona Beach Bike Week Features Full Slate Of Two-Wheeled Fun
On Jan. 24, 1937, the first running of the Daytona 200 took place on the hard sand of Daytona Beach, Fla. Since that race, won by AMA Motorcycle Hall of Famer Ed Kretz of Monterey Park, Calif., the annual event has grown into a motorcycling mecca, packed full of racing and recreational riding events.
